Output 44a62b73df97f9d3b891f60810e17145176e9b08760f708738700f8358e630ef:3

value
19949977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95400e59ecbc6cff95d94866c06d50fee91a654b OP_EQUAL
address
3FJBLpVB1JRQagF4qac6d7zvNExrnBE1eB
transaction
44a62b73df97f9d3b891f60810e17145176e9b08760f708738700f8358e630ef
spent
true